First things first, there's no single, uniform channel for PBS across all of Florida. Spectrum, that sly dog, likes to keep things interesting (or maybe it's just bad at geography). The exact channel number depends on your neck of the woods. But fret not, intrepid explorer! Here's how to find your PBS paradise:

  1. Grab your trusty Spectrum remote (or the Spectrum app, if you're feeling fancy). This is your weapon of choice in the channel-hunting expedition.
  2. Press the "Guide" button. This will unveil the magnificent map of your television territory.
  3. Behold! The search function. Most Spectrum remotes or apps will have a handy search feature. Here's where the magic happens. Type in "PBS" (all caps for emphasis, if you want).
  4. Victory! Your screen should illuminate with the glorious channel number of your local PBS station.

Pro Tip: If you're feeling particularly indecisive, some areas in Florida have multiple PBS stations! Explore them all and see which one tickles your intellectual fancy the most.

Frequently Asked Floridian PBS Inquiries:

How to know if I have PBS on Spectrum?

Follow the steps above! Search for "PBS" in your Spectrum guide.

How many PBS stations are there in Florida?

There are multiple PBS stations across Florida, so the exact number depends on your location.

I don't have cable! How can I watch PBS?

Many PBS stations offer live streams on their website, or you can check out the PBS app.

My dog ate the remote! How else can I find the PBS channel?

You can browse the channel lineup on Spectrum's website or app.
